COUNSELOR JOB DESCRIPTION:

Work with individuals and groups to promote optimum mental and emotional health.  May help individuals deal with issues associated with depression, anxiety, trauma, addictions and substance abuse, issues with family, parenting, marital, stress management, self-esteem, significant life changes, aging, grief and loss.  Approach all individuals from a perspective of wellness, which focuses on a client’s strengths and ability to change.

JOB R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Maintain confidentiality of client related information.
  • Encourage clients to express their feelings and discuss what is happening in their lives, and help them to develop insight and coping skills.
  • Collect information about clients through interviews, observations, or tests to assess needs and develop appropriate treatment planning.
  • Complete all documentation, including federal and state mandated forms, client diagnostic records and progress notes in a timely manner.
  • Counsel clients individually and in group sessions as indicated.
  • Develop and implement treatment plans based on clinical experience and presentation of patient.
  • Refer clients, or family members to community resources or to specialists as necessary.
  • Counsel family members to assist them in understanding, dealing with, and supporting clients or patients.
  • Modify treatment activities and approaches as needed in order to comply with changes in clients’ status.
  • Learn about new developments in the field by reading professional literature, attending courses and seminars, and establishing and maintaining contact with other social service providers.
  • Gather information about community mental health needs and resources that could be used in conjunction with therapy.
  • Monitor clients’ use of medications or referral for such.
  • Attend supervision and team meetings with other counselors and staff.
  • Run workshops and courses about mental health issues as requested.
  • Maintain positive communication with supervisor, peers, other staff and community members. Manage complaints, settle disputes, and resolve grievances and conflicts to develop and maintain a positive TEAM atmosphere.
  • Develop professional, constructive and cooperative working relationships with others, and maintain them over time.
  • Develop specific goals and plans to prioritize, organize, and accomplish your work in a timely manner.
  • Professionally communicate with people outside the organization, representing the organization to customers, the public, government, and other external sources.
  • Keep up-to-date with Evidence Based Practices and Promising Practices and applying new knowledge to your job.
